I am always quilting, sewing, knitting or crocheting things for other people. It's how I make most of my Christmas, birthday and other holiday gifts each year. I'm finally getting around to making my own throw quilt and am loving how it's coming out. Quilt top is assembled, now just have to make that sandwich and get to quilting! I got a big wholesale bolt of Quilter's Dream Select Cotton batting for Christmas and I can't wait to use it. I am switching from. Warm and white/natural and it feels so much softer. I also have Quilter's Dream Wool waiting to be tried, but I think I will wait to use that on a quilt with far less white and not needing quite so much washing. I have 3 big dogs, 2 boys, a husband and a baby on the way. Hopefully the white stays white lol! Pattern is Meadowland by Then Came June and fabric is the everglow line from Tula Pink.
